Telling the Chinese Mid-Autumn Festival Story in English

The Mid-Autumn Festival, also known as the Moon Festival or Mooncake Festival, is a traditional event celebrated by Chinese people around the world. This festival typically falls on the 15th day of the eighth month of the lunar calendar, when the moon is believed to be at its fullest and brightest. The Legend Behind the Festival

One of the most enchanting stories associated with this festival revolves around Chang'e, the celestial moon goddess. According to legend, during ancient times, there were ten suns that rose each day, scorching the earth and causing great hardship for the people. A brave archer named Hou Yi shot down nine of the suns, leaving just one to warm the earth. For his heroic deed, he was given an elixir of immortality. However, rather than consume it himself, he entrusted it to his beloved wife, Chang'e. One day, while Hou Yi was away, a villain attempted to steal the potion. To prevent this from happening, Chang'e drank it all and, as a result, floated up to the moon, where she remains to this day.

The Customs and Traditions

During the Mid-Autumn Festival, families gather together to share a meal, light lanterns, and gaze at the full moon. One of the most significant traditions is the sharing of mooncakes, which are round pastries filled with sweet bean paste, lotus seed paste, or salted egg yolk, symbolizing reunion and completeness. The act of sharing these special treats is a way to express love and best wishes to family members, especially those who might be far away.

Celebrations Across China

The festival is celebrated differently across various regions of China, each adding its own unique flavor to the festivities. In Beijing, for example, people might visit temples to pray for good fortune and health. In the southern provinces, dragon and lion dances are common, adding a vibrant spectacle to the celebrations. Regardless of the specific customs, the spirit of the festival remains the same: unity and gratitude.

The Modern Interpretation

While rooted deeply in tradition, the Mid-Autumn Festival has also embraced modernity. Today, you can find mooncakes with innovative fillings like chocolate, ice cream, and even cheese. The festival has become a time not only for honoring the past but also for celebrating the present and looking forward to the future. It's a reminder of the importance of family, community, and the beauty of cultural heritage.
